The shop looks interchangeable

The website lists broad services but never explains specialties, equipment, experience, vehicle fit, diagnostic process, or why customers return.

Trust arrives too late

Reviews, certifications, warranties, shop photos, technician information, and customer expectations are buried or missing.

Offers create weak leads

Discounts run without a qualified appointment path, capacity check, clear terms, source tracking, or a way to measure completed work.

AUTO-SERVICE BUSINESSES MARKETING QUESTIONS.

Should every repair have a separate page?

Prioritize the services and specialties customers actively need to understand. Pages should answer a complete need rather than exist only to target a keyword.

Can RareSons connect shop-management software?

An approved booking, CRM, estimate, or shop-management connection can be scoped after access, provider capabilities, fees, security, and customer-data responsibilities are confirmed.

Can a website diagnose a vehicle problem?

The website can explain common symptoms and next steps, but it should not promise a diagnosis without the inspection and professional process the shop actually requires.
